The Linton, IN → Carthage, TX Corridor
The Linton, IN to Carthage, TX freight corridor spans approximately 624 miles. For a roughly 624-mile Linton-to-Carthage move, solo transit is normally realistic without a team, and there are no mountain passes or border crossings on the direct interstate path; carriers typically route via Midwest-to-Texas trunk interstates with a straightforward one- to two-day linehaul.
Typical cargo on this lane includes auto parts, industrial supplies, building materials, paper products.
This corridor is usually steadier than a vacation or produce lane, with modest freight bumps tied to construction activity in spring/summer and retail replenishment heading into the fall and holiday period. Pricing on this lane is typically competitive rather than premium because it sits inside a common regional-to-Texas mileage band, but rates can tighten if the load is awkwardly located off main lanes or needs extra pickup/delivery services.

How long does freight take from Linton to Carthage?
The Linton, IN to Carthage, TX corridor is approximately 624 miles. Solo drivers typically complete the run in 2 days plus ELD stops; team drivers can do it in 1 day. Actual transit depends on pickup/delivery appointment windows and shipper/receiver dwell.

Are there any lane-specific pickup or delivery constraints common in Carthage, TX that affect scheduling?
Yes—Carthage is a smaller East Texas destination, so appointment timing and last-mile flexibility can matter more than on a major metro lane, especially if the receiver is a plant, yard, or local distributor with limited dock hours.
